How much does a primary care physician earn in Huntington Park, CA?

The average primary care physician in Huntington Park, CA earns between $123,000 and $383,000 annually. This compares to the national average primary care physician range of $134,000 to $344,000.

Average primary care physician salary in Huntington Park, CA

$217,000
